Cowdenbeath FC wish to honour those fans, friends and ex-players who sadly are no longer with us. Our first foots in 2018 will be Edinburgh City who visit Central Park on Saturday January 6 (weather permitting). Our match programme for that game will include a section recalling ‘Absent Friends’ and ‘Absent Friends’ will be deemed to be the match sponsors for this game.

It is a poignant time and we think the programme content on Saturday will mark it well.

There is no cost involved (albeit Club 135 can of course accept any voluntary donations) and we also take this opportunity to wish our fans and the folks of Cowdenbeath all the best for the New Year.
